Output 14acdccfa683825f619b6c24cac14bbc1c30afe844c18b80c7433c3e7a35860a:27

value
7913788634
script pubkey
OP_0 OP_PUSHBYTES_32 b0cf023c72be56d88d23ed8dbacac5e0c69946cbe5b18a4df2b5b01a1880483e
address
bc1qkr8sy0rjhetd3rfrakxm4jk9urrfj3ktukcc5n0jkkcp5xyqfqlqdayk9s
transaction
14acdccfa683825f619b6c24cac14bbc1c30afe844c18b80c7433c3e7a35860a
confirmations
179420
spent
true